Tumour expression of NMDA receptors unmasks germline antibodies that cause brain inflammation
A mouse breast-cancer model expressing NMDA receptors traced how pre-existing B cells matured into diverse autoimmune antibodies, and transfer of one antibody into brains recapitulated inflammatory features of autoimmune encephalitis.

Insights
- Breast cancer cells engineered to express NMDARs activated pre-existing B cells that matured into autoantibodies.
- The antibodies produced had diverse effects on NMDAR function.
- Injecting one of the antibodies into mouse brains reproduced key features of autoimmune brain inflammation.
- Ectopic NMDAR expression in cancer can reveal germline-encoded autoreactivity and link tumours to paraneoplastic encephalitis.
